Political Correctness
The show, which featured a black character called Chalky (played by Glen Whitter) in several episodes, may be considered dated in terms of its political correctness. Nevertheless, in the episode entitled "The Snake" Stan is attracted to and goes out with an Indian snake charmer character played by Julia Mendez; such interracial relationships were very rare on television of the period. But with the very obvious exception of Olive, most female characters are mainly featured as objects of sexual desire or in the case of female inspectors, ridicule.
